Book : The Day of the Jackal
Author : Fredrick Forsythe Rated : PG13+
Rating :http://pokecommunity.com/images/rating/rating_4.gif
Website :
This is a simply stupendous book by Fredrick Forsythe, which takes us across a magical journey andaction and adventure are equally mixed here.It is based on the dictatorship of French president Charles De Gaulle and how a secret organization OAS which hates him attempts to kill him. Many OAS attempts fail due to the killers’s incompetence and also due to the infiltration of the French secret service.
Thus in a desperate bid OAS spends its final resources on a world class proffesional assassin who calls himself “The Jackal”.
The Author takes us along an impending journey through the minds of so many people & expresses their feelings superly. The French leaders who have got wind of the OAS plan, assign the job of hunting him to Detective Claude. The story takes place in many Western European countries but mainly in France & England. In the first part, we see the OAS Minds and how they hire the Jackal and how he gets on his moves. In the 2nd, we see the jackal’s long journey as hides his tracks and how the French hunt for him. The final Chapter superbly takes us into the mind of the Jackal as he hides, disguises and uses all his tact to get ready for the Grand move to kill the president. What will happen to the day of the jackal – Read on to find out. Fredrick has wonderful woven the web of this book and the narration is awesome. A must read for those above 14.
